Multi-language Programming Based on IDL and Visual C++

IDL is a complete computing environment for the interactive analysis and visualization of data, and Visual C++ is a comprehensive IDE. These two tools have their own advantages and disadvantages, so the integration of them can make programming much easier. Take the Windows operating system as an example, the mechanism of integrating IDL with Visual C++ is discussed in this paper. Moreover, some simple examples are presented and the advantages and disadvantages of these methods are compared.